    综采工作面ZY5000-18/38型液压支架回收条件分析

    Recovery Condition Analysis of ZY5000-18/38 Type Hydraulic Support at Fully Mechanized Coal Mining Face

    • 摘要: 基于平煤股份四矿己16.17-23120综采工作面液压支架的回收现场实践,对ZY5000-18/38型液压支架的回收条件进行分析,给出了针对该型号液压支架回收的超前高度、宽度及做切眼上喇叭口的具体标准。标准的采用减小了综采设备回收准备条件的工作量,并保证液压支架高效回收。

       

      Abstract: Based on the recovery field practice of hydraulic support at Ji16.17-23120 fully mechanized coal face of No.4 Mine of Pingdingshan Tian'an Coal Mining Limited Company, we carry out the analysis of ZY5000-18/38 type hydraulic support recovery condition, give specific criteria of advanced height, width of hydraulic support recovery and making bell mouth at cutting hole according to the models. The workload of recovery preparation condition of fully mechanized mining equipment is reduced, and the high-efficiency and recycling of the hydraulic support is ensured.
